Universal Investor: O EA Ideal para MetaTrader 5

Mike 2012.11.20 20:32 11 0 0
Anexo

Este Expert Advisor foi reescrito a partir do MQL4 e foi originalmente publicado aqui https://www.mql5.com/en/code/8079 pelo seu autor Olek.

Como Funciona

O funcionamento deste EA é baseado nas médias móveis exponenciais (EMA) e nas médias móveis ponderadas (LWMA). Uma posição de compra é aberta quando a EMA está acima da LWMA e ambas as médias estão em tendência de alta. Por outro lado, uma posição de venda é aberta quando a EMA está abaixo da LWMA e ambas estão em tendência de baixa.

Quando a EMA desce abaixo da LWMA, a posição de compra é encerrada. Já quando a EMA sobe acima da LWMA, a posição de venda é fechada.

O tamanho dos lotes para as posições a serem abertas pode ser fixo ou proporcional à margem livre. Há também uma função adicional que reduz o tamanho do lote em caso de perdas - quanto mais operações consecutivas com prejuízo, menor será o tamanho do lote.

A imagem abaixo mostra o desempenho do Expert Advisor no modo visual do testador de estratégias.

 

Parâmetros

  • MovingPeriod - Período de suavização.
  • MaximumRisk - Risco (usado se Lots=0).
  • Lots - Tamanho do lote.
  • DecreaseFactor - Fator de redução do lote após operações perdedoras. 0 - redução desativada. Quanto menor o valor, maior a redução. Se não for possível reduzir o tamanho do lote, a posição mínima será aberta.
Lista
Comentário 0